commit:     1f64ddbe2798e0512796242a0d7870876f2b9bf8
Author: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
AuthorDate: Sun Jan 11 18:12:01 2026 +0000
Commit: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
CommitDate: Mon Jan 12 19:43:24 2026 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=1f64ddbe

dev-util/kdevelop: Avoid file collision from too general icon name

Bug: https://bugs.gentoo.org/963324
Signed-off-by: Andreas Sturmlechner <asturm <AT> gentoo.org>

 dev-util/kdevelop/files/kdevelop-25.12.1-file-collision.patch |  2 +-
 ...{kdevelop-25.12.1-r1.ebuild => kdevelop-25.08.3-r1.ebuild} | 11 +++++++----
 d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ild                  |  4 +++-
 3 files changed, 11 insertions(+), 6 deletions(-)

diff --git a/dev-util/kdevelop/files/kdevelop-25.12.1-file-collision.patch 
b/dev-util/kdevelop/files/kdevelop-25.12.1-file-collision.patch
index e79109f49a99..73a8898c8ced 100644
--- a/dev-util/kdevelop/files/kdevelop-25.12.1-file-collision.patch
+++ b/dev-util/kdevelop/files/kdevelop-25.12.1-file-collision.patch
@@ -1,4 +1,4 @@
-From db8009842bd13233ff1324c393469a6ce6af1528 Mon Sep 17 00:00:00 2001
+From e6ddd0d04ed7ae94224f2345ee5e49e7b9b5f93f Mon Sep 17 00:00:00 2001
 From: Andreas Sturmlechner <[email protected]>
 Date: Fri, 9 Jan 2026 22:29:06 +0100
 Subject: [PATCH] Avoid file collision with other applications by too general

diff --git a/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ild 
b/dev-util/kdevelop/kdevelop-25.08.3-r1.ebuild
similarity index 96%
copy from d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ild
copy to dev-util/kdevelop/kdevelop-25.08.3-r1.ebuild
index 13ccbb944576..7bbe686412c3 100644
--- a/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ild
+++ b/dev-util/kdevelop/kdevelop-25.08.3-r1.ebuild
@@ -1,4 +1,4 @@
-# Copyright 1999-2026 Gentoo Authors
+# Copyright 1999-2025 Gentoo Authors
 # Distributed under the terms of the GNU General Public License v2
 
 EAPI=8
@@ -7,7 +7,7 @@ CMAKE_QA_COMPAT_SKIP=1 # bug 964762
 ECM_HANDBOOK="optional"
 ECM_TEST="true"
 KDE_ORG_CATEGORY="kdevelop"
-KFMIN=6.19.0
+KFMIN=6.16.0
 LLVM_COMPAT=( 15 16 17 18 19 20 21 )
 QTMIN=6.9.1
 inherit ecm gear.kde.org llvm-r2 optfeature xdg
@@ -17,7 +17,7 @@ HOMEPAGE="https://kdevelop.org/";
 
 LICENSE="GPL-2 LGPL-2"
 SLOT="6/$(ver_cut 1-2)"
-KEYWORDS="~amd64 ~arm64"
+KEYWORDS="amd64 arm64"
 IUSE="gdbui plasma +qmake +share subversion"
 
 # UPSTREAM: not ported yet, check plugins/CMakeLists.txt
@@ -96,7 +96,10 @@ CMAKE_SKIP_TESTS=(
        test_{path,generationtest} # FIXME: whatever that does, does not work
 )
 
-PATCHES=( "${FILESDIR}/${P}-file-collision.patch" ) # bug #963324 pt.1
+PATCHES=(
+       # bug #963324 pt.1, git master
+       "${FILESDIR}/${PN}-25.12.1-file-collision.patch"
+)
 
 src_prepare() {
        rm -r plugins/qmljs || die # bug 960669, unused upstream

diff --git a/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ild 
b/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ild
index 13ccbb944576..4761c033d7d7 100644
--- a/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ild
+++ b/dev-util/kdevelop/kdevelop-25.12.1-r1.ebuild
@@ -96,7 +96,9 @@ CMAKE_SKIP_TESTS=(
        test_{path,generationtest} # FIXME: whatever that does, does not work
 )
 
-PATCHES=( "${FILESDIR}/${P}-file-collision.patch" ) # bug #963324 pt.1
+PATCHES=(
+       "${FILESDIR}/${P}-file-collision.patch" # bug #963324 pt.1, git master
+)
 
 src_prepare() {
        rm -r plugins/qmljs || die # bug 960669, unused upstream

Reply via email to